You can drink red wine with celiac disease because wine is naturally gluten-free, fermented from grapes rather than gluten-containing grains like wheat, barley, or rye.
Both the Celiac Disease Foundation and Beyond Celiac confirm that pure, unflavored wines contain no gluten and are safe for people with celiac disease or non-celiac gluten sensitivity.
The rare exception involves wines aged in barrels sealed with wheat paste, though studies published in the Journal of AOAC International (2011) measured gluten levels well below the FDA’s 20 ppm safety threshold.
Flavored wines, wine coolers, and dessert wines with added ingredients pose greater risk. Below, we detail which reds are safest, what labels to trust, and cross-contamination pitfalls to avoid.

The Key Numbers, Explained
Understanding gluten safety in wine comes down to a few concrete thresholds set by regulators and gastroenterology researchers.
The FDA’s 20 parts per million (ppm) cutoff for “gluten-free” labeling is the anchor number, and virtually all finished red wines fall dramatically below it.
Regulatory and Clinical Thresholds
| Metric | Value | Source/Context |
| FDA “gluten-free” ceiling | <20 ppm | 21 CFR 101.91 (2013) |
| Codex Alimentarius standard | <20 ppm | International reference |
| Australia/NZ standard | <3 ppm (detectable) | Strictest global limit |
| Daily gluten “safe” intake | <10 mg/day | Catassi et al., AJCN 2007 |
| Symptom threshold (sensitive) | as low as 50 mg/day | Villous atrophy risk |
| Typical wine gluten level | <5 ppm | Tanner et al., JAOAC 2013 |
What These Numbers Mean for a Glass of Wine
A standard 5 oz (148 mL) pour of red wine, even if it hypothetically contained gluten at the 20 ppm ceiling, would deliver about 3 mg of gluten — roughly one-third of the 10 mg daily safe intake identified in the Catassi trial.
In practice, published R5 ELISA testing on commercial wines (including barrel-aged reds) consistently reports gluten below the 5 ppm limit of quantification, and often below the 3 ppm Australian detection threshold.
Why the Levels Stay So Low
- Grapes are naturally gluten-free — Vitis vinifera contains zero gluten proteins.
- Wheat paste on barrels — a traditional sealant — is used on roughly 1–2% of modern oak barrels; most cooperages switched to beeswax or silicone by the early 2000s.
- Fining agents — isinglass, egg white, and bentonite dominate; wheat-based fining is rare and typically filtered out before bottling.
- Contact time — gluten proteins (gliadin ~28 kDa) do not readily solubilize into ethanol-water solutions at wine pH 3.3–3.8.
The upshot: measured gluten in red wine sits at least 4-fold below the FDA labeling threshold and roughly 1,000-fold below the 50 mg symptom trigger for most people with celiac disease.

What Affects the Result
Whether red wine is safe with celiac disease depends on production choices made long before bottling.
Grapes are naturally gluten-free, but fining agents, aging vessels, and sealants can introduce trace gluten below or above the 20 ppm Codex threshold used by the FDA and EU.
Production Variables That Matter
- Fining agents: Isinglass, egg whites, and bentonite are gluten-free; wheat-based gluten fining is rare but historically used in some European reds.
- Barrel sealants: A minority of traditional cooperages seal oak barrels with a wheat paste. Residual transfer is measured in parts per billion, well under 20 ppm.
- Aging vessel: Stainless steel and concrete tanks eliminate barrel-sealant exposure entirely.
- Cross-contact: Shared bottling lines with beer or malt beverages are the highest-risk step at facilities that produce both.
Measured Gluten in Wine
Independent testing has consistently found wine below the FDA’s 20 ppm gluten-free ceiling. The R5 Competitive ELISA is the standard assay for fermented and hydrolyzed products.
| Source | Detected Gluten | FDA Limit |
| Tricia Thompson, Gluten Free Watchdog (2013) | <5 ppm in tested wines | 20 ppm |
| Simonato et al., Food Chem. (2011) | Not detected in 12 Italian wines | 20 ppm |
| TTB voluntary labeling policy | Requires <20 ppm for “gluten-free” claim | 20 ppm |
Individual Sensitivity Factors
- Refractory or newly diagnosed celiac: Villous healing takes 6-24 months; sulfites, histamines, and tannins can mimic gluten reactions during this window.
- Concurrent NCGS or IBS: Fermentable sugars and biogenic amines in red wine trigger symptoms independent of gluten.
- Wine coolers, sangria mixes, mulled blends: Added flavorings, barley malt colorings, or shared equipment change the risk profile entirely.
The single largest variable is not the wine itself but the drinking environment: shared pour spouts at bars, breadcrumb-dusted glassware, and cork residue from opened bottles handled after bread service.

How It Is Measured and Verified
Gluten in beverages is quantified in parts per million (ppm), with the FDA and Codex Alimentarius setting 20 ppm as the ceiling for “gluten-free” labeling.
Wine testing relies on immunoassays, but standard tests were designed for solid foods and can misread hydrolyzed or fermented proteins.
The Primary Test Methods
Three ELISA (enzyme-linked immunosorbent assay) formats dominate commercial gluten testing, each with different sensitivity to fermented and hydrolyzed proteins found in wine.
| Method | Detection Limit | Wine Suitability |
| R5 Sandwich ELISA | 5 ppm | Poor for hydrolyzed peptides |
| R5 Competitive ELISA | 5 ppm | Better for fragmented gluten |
| G12 ELISA | 4 ppm | Targets 33-mer immunotoxic peptide |
| Mass Spectrometry (LC-MS/MS) | <1 ppm | Most accurate, research use |
Why Wine Testing Is Complicated
The AOAC-approved R5 sandwich ELISA (Mendez method) was validated in 2006 for intact gluten. It undercounts partially digested gliadin peptides that may remain after fining, making the competitive R5 or G12 assay more appropriate for wines.
- Ethanol interference: Alcohol above 10% can denature ELISA antibodies, requiring sample dilution that raises the effective detection limit.
- Polyphenol binding: Tannins in red wine bind proteins, potentially masking gluten fragments during extraction.
- Fining residue levels: Studies by TTB and independent labs (2011–2019) consistently measured gluten from wheat-paste fining below 5 ppm, most samples under 1 ppm.
Regulatory Verification in the US
The TTB (Alcohol and Tobacco Tax and Trade Bureau), not the FDA, regulates wine labeling.
In its 2012 and 2014 rulings, TTB permits “gluten-free” only on wines with no gluten-containing ingredients or handling, prohibiting the term on wines fined with wheat gluten regardless of test results.
Wines processed with wheat-derived agents may use “processed to remove gluten” if validated testing shows under 20 ppm.
Certifying bodies like GFCO (Gluten-Free Certification Organization) apply a stricter 10 ppm threshold and require documented supply-chain verification, not just finished-product tests.

How It Compares to Common Alternatives
Red wine is naturally gluten-free, made from fermented grapes with no wheat, barley, or rye in the base ingredients.
Compared to beer, spirits aged in barrels, and flavored malt beverages, wine is one of the safest alcoholic choices for people with celiac disease.
Gluten Content Across Common Alcoholic Beverages
| Beverage | Typical Gluten Level | Celiac-Safe? |
| Red wine (unflavored) | Below 5 ppm (undetectable) | Yes |
| White wine | Below 5 ppm | Yes |
| Regular beer (barley) | 1,000–3,000+ ppm | No |
| Gluten-removed beer (e.g., Omission) | Under 20 ppm claimed | Debated |
| Certified GF beer (sorghum, rice) | Below 20 ppm | Yes |
| Distilled spirits (vodka, whiskey) | Below 20 ppm post-distillation | Yes per FDA/TTB |
| Hard seltzer (most brands) | Below 20 ppm | Usually yes |
| Flavored malt beverages | Variable, often high | No |
Where Red Wine Wins
- No grain base: Vitis vinifera grapes contain zero gluten proteins (gliadin, hordein, secalin).
- FDA labeling: Wines below 20 ppm can be labeled “gluten-free” under 2013 FDA rules.
- Consistency: Unlike gluten-removed beers, red wine doesn’t rely on enzymes (like Brewers Clarex) that leave debated residual peptides.
Where Caution Still Applies
Wine coolers and wine-based cocktails using malt bases can contain barley-derived gluten exceeding 20 ppm. Always check the label for “malt beverage” language.
- Barrel sealants: A small percentage of wineries historically used wheat-paste to seal oak barrels; residual transfer is estimated below 5 ppm and considered clinically insignificant by most celiac researchers.
- Mulled wine mixes: Pre-made spice blends occasionally use wheat-based anti-caking agents.
- Dessert wines with additives: Verify caramel coloring source; barley-derived caramel is rare but possible in some imports.
Compared to beer’s inherent risk and spirits’ distillation debate, red wine remains the most straightforward gluten-free alcohol option for the estimated 1% of Americans with celiac disease.

Health, Safety, and Practical Tips
Red wine is naturally gluten-free because it’s fermented from grapes, not grains, and the Codex Alimentarius threshold of 20 ppm gluten is virtually never approached in unadulterated wine.
Still, people with celiac disease should watch for cross-contact from fining agents, barrel sealants, and flavored or dessert-style products.
Sources of Hidden Gluten Risk
- Wheat-paste barrel sealant: Some traditional European producers use a flour-and-water paste between barrel staves; residual gluten typically tests below 5 ppm, well under the FDA 20 ppm limit.
- Fining agents: Isinglass, egg whites, and bentonite clay are common; gluten-based fining is rare but possible in bulk wines.
- Flavored or spiced wines: Mulled wines, sangria mixes, and wine coolers may include barley malt or wheat-derived flavorings.
- Shared bar equipment: Beer taps and pretzel dust at wine bars can contaminate glassware.
Symptom Watch and Serving Guidance
The National Institutes of Health notes that alcohol itself can worsen intestinal permeability, and celiac patients often report heightened sensitivity even to gluten-free alcohol. Moderation matters more than for the general population.
| Guideline | Recommendation |
| US Dietary Guidelines (women) | ≤1 drink/day (5 oz wine) |
| US Dietary Guidelines (men) | ≤2 drinks/day (5 oz each) |
| Standard pour ABV | 12–15% for most reds |
| FDA gluten-free threshold | <20 ppm |
| Typical wine gluten level | <5 ppm (usually undetectable) |
Practical Steps Before You Pour
- Check the label for “wine product,” “natural flavors,” or “dessert wine” — these categories are more likely to contain added ingredients.
- Contact wineries directly; most will confirm fining agents and sealant practices in writing.
- Look for third-party certifications like GFCO (Gluten-Free Certification Organization), which requires ≤10 ppm.
- Rinse restaurant wine glasses if you see beer or bread service nearby, and request a fresh pour if uncertain.
- Track symptoms in a food diary; sulfite reactions and histamine intolerance often mimic gluten exposure and can be confused with celiac flare-ups.

Common Mistakes and Myths
Confusion around wine and celiac disease is widespread, driven largely by outdated labeling rules and the “gluten-free” marketing boom.
Even experienced celiacs sometimes avoid wine unnecessarily, or drink products that genuinely do carry cross-contact risk without realizing it.
Myth 1: All wine contains gluten because it’s fermented
Fermentation of grapes produces no gluten. Wine is made from Vitis vinifera grapes, yeast, and sulfites — none contain the gliadin protein found in wheat, barley, or rye.
The Canadian Celiac Association and Beyond Celiac both classify unflavored wine as inherently gluten-free.
Myth 2: Sulfites cause the same reaction as gluten
Sulfite sensitivity (affecting roughly 1% of the population and up to 5% of asthmatics) is a separate issue.
Sulfites trigger respiratory or histamine symptoms, not the autoimmune villous atrophy caused by gluten in the ~1% of people with celiac disease.
Myth 3: Barrel-aged wines are unsafe
Some oak barrels are historically sealed with a wheat-paste (pâte) at the bunghole.
Studies published in the Journal of AOAC International (2011) tested such wines and found gluten levels below 5 ppm — well under the FDA’s 20 ppm gluten-free threshold.
Common mistakes celiacs make with wine
- Assuming wine coolers and flavored wines are safe — many contain barley malt or malt-derived flavorings.
- Overlooking wine-based cocktails — sangria mixes, mulled wine kits, and some vermouths include grain spirits or thickeners.
- Trusting “natural flavors” without checking — under FDA rules, this term can hide barley-derived compounds.
- Confusing “gluten-removed” beer with wine — wine needs no removal process; it never contained gluten.
Risk comparison at a glance
| Beverage | Typical gluten (ppm) | Safe for celiacs? |
| Unflavored red wine | <5 | Yes |
| Barrel-sealed wine | <5 | Yes |
| Wine cooler (malt base) | >20 | No |
| Regular beer | 1,000–50,000 | No |
| Gluten-removed beer | <20 (disputed) | Caution |
When in doubt, contact the winery directly — most producers respond within a few business days and can confirm fining agents, sealants, and any added flavorings.
Frequently Asked Questions
Is red wine naturally gluten-free?
Yes, red wine is naturally gluten-free because it’s fermented from grapes, not gluten-containing grains like wheat, barley, or rye.
The Celiac Disease Foundation and most gastroenterologists confirm that standard still wines contain well below the FDA’s 20 ppm gluten threshold, making them safe for the vast majority of people with celiac disease.
Can wine fining agents introduce gluten during production?
Some winemakers historically used wheat paste to seal oak barrels, and isinglass, casein, or egg whites are common fining agents, but wheat-based fining is rare in modern production.
Studies published in the Journal of AOAC International (2011) tested wines aged in wheat-sealed barrels and found gluten levels below 5 ppm, well under the safe threshold.
Are wine coolers, sangrias, or flavored red wines safe for celiacs?
Not always—flavored wine products, wine coolers, and some sangrias may contain barley malt, added flavorings, or thickeners derived from gluten sources.
Always check the label for “gluten-free” certification or contact the manufacturer, since these products fall outside standard TTB wine labeling requirements.
Can celiac disease cause wine intolerance symptoms even if wine is gluten-free?
Yes, people with celiac disease often have secondary sensitivities to histamines, sulfites, or tannins in red wine, which can cause headaches, flushing, or GI distress unrelated to gluten.
Damaged intestinal villi from untreated celiac disease can also reduce tolerance to alcohol itself, so symptoms after wine don’t necessarily mean gluten contamination.
Which red wines are safest for someone newly diagnosed with celiac disease?
Look for wines with third-party gluten-free certification from organizations like GFCO (Gluten-Free Certification Organization), or choose producers who confirm they don’t use wheat paste on barrels—many Italian, Spanish.
And Argentinian producers specifically state this.
Varietals like Malbec, Tempranillo, and Pinot Noir from certified producers are widely considered reliable low-risk choices.
